Transaction 07526ace4393ab1bd7d04fa1d91f0c7c945284c52e0831474e4b9288e7afd707

1 Input
2 Outputs
  • 07526ace4393ab1bd7d04fa1d91f0c7c945284c52e0831474e4b9288e7afd707:0
  • value  132900
    address  38BbiNmu2zxp95RD49nVTAfQCSbJyDrSKg
  • 07526ace4393ab1bd7d04fa1d91f0c7c945284c52e0831474e4b9288e7afd707:1
  • value  1485869
    address  3Nftzeho2zDJUEeur6SEgG8YcG6Ekbju8J